Originally Posted by Chef barts or LH pickup/preamp? | LH3 with the Lakland USA/Hanson pups. The current config they come with. After playing some at BassCentral a few months ago the 2 things that were must have for me was a maple board and the Hanson guts. I have always been a rosewood board guy, but I really liked the "snap" I got from the maple on these more than the "mellower" rosewood.
They both obviously sound great, just wanted the brighter maple board. My brother in law came with me to BassCentral to check these out. A week earlier he had ordered a new Jazz deluxe. He cancelled the Jazz and ordered a Black and Maple from BC. It is his main bass now and he has a Streamer Stage II 5 that he bought new years ago. The Lakland put it on the stand.
